Avoid sags in the vent line to prevent fuel from puddling

When installing a vent hose, it is crucial to avoid sags, also known as traps or bellies, anywhere in the vent line. Sags in the vent line can cause fuel to puddle, hindering the proper functioning of the marine fuel tank vent system. This can lead to issues when filling up the tank and even starve the engine of fuel, resulting in potential breakdowns.

To prevent this issue, ensure that the hose runs as straight as possible, particularly after it reaches the hull side and angles upward to the vent fitting. This straight run allows any fuel that may have accumulated to drain back into the tank under the force of gravity. It is also important to keep the vent line clear of debris, which can be achieved by blowing it clear with an air line after assembly.

Clean the screen on your fuel vent to prevent clogging

It is important to clean the screen on your fuel vent to prevent clogging. A clogged fuel vent can cause issues with your engine and even damage your fuel tank.

The screen on your fuel vent can become corroded over time, especially if you are in a saltwater environment. This can lead to restricted airflow, causing automatic nozzles to shut off or manual nozzles to cause spills. To clean the screen, you will need to remove it from the fuel vent assembly. In some cases, you may be able to access the screen by unscrewing a knob or cover on the outside of the hull. However, you may need to remove the entire thru-hull assembly to gain access to the screen.

Once you have removed the screen, you can clean it using a variety of methods. Some people recommend using brake fluid and an air compressor to clean the screen. Others suggest using a weed-trimmer mono to snake through the vent hose and then pulling small rags back through to wipe away any debris. It is also important to inspect the screen for any signs of corrosion or damage. If the screen is severely corroded or damaged, it may be best to replace it with a new one.

To prevent future clogging, it is recommended to regularly clean or replace your fuel vent screen. This can be done as part of a routine maintenance schedule, such as once a year or every spring. Use vents that help shed water

When choosing vents for your fuel tank, it is important to select those that can shed water. This is because water can cause corrosion and damage to your tank. One way to achieve this is to install a simple, spring-loaded one-way valve. This will allow vapours to escape when the fuel tank pressure is high, but not stay open all the time, preventing water ingress.

It is also important to ensure that the vent is not mounted at an angle, as this may cause the vent to shut off. The vent should be mounted vertically, with the check ball in the bottom fitting. This will ensure that the vent functions correctly and that fuel vapours can escape.

Additionally, it is worth noting that the vent should allow vapour to pass in both directions. This is because, as fuel is used, it needs to be replaced by air. If the tank is completely sealed, a vacuum can occur, causing issues with the engine and fuel flow.

Finally, it is recommended to keep the fuel tank out of direct sunlight, as the heat can cause pressure in the tank, which can force fuel out through the vent.
